Understanding Technical SEO for Online Course Platforms

Implementing effective technical SEO strategies is crucial for online course platforms to attract and retain students. WordPress, being a popular content management system, offers numerous tools and plugins to optimize your site for search engines. This guide provides a comprehensive overview of technical SEO best practices tailored for online course platforms built with WordPress.

Understanding Technical SEO for Online Course Platforms

Technical SEO involves optimizing the infrastructure of your website to improve its visibility and ranking in search engine results. For online course platforms, this means ensuring fast load times, mobile-friendliness, proper indexing, and secure connections. These factors help search engines crawl and understand your site effectively, leading to better organic traffic.

Key Technical SEO Elements for WordPress Course Sites

1. Site Speed Optimization

Fast-loading websites improve user experience and are favored by search engines. Use caching plugins like WP Super Cache or W3 Total Cache. Optimize images with tools like Smush or EWWW Image Optimizer. Minify CSS and JavaScript files to reduce load times.

2. Mobile-Friendliness

Ensure your site is responsive and adapts seamlessly to all devices. Use a mobile-optimized theme and test your site with Google’s Mobile-Friendly Test. A mobile-friendly site improves user engagement and search rankings.

3. Secure Website (HTTPS)

Implement an SSL certificate to serve your site over HTTPS. This not only secures user data but also positively impacts your SEO. Many hosting providers offer free SSL certificates through Let’s Encrypt.

Optimizing Site Structure and Indexing

1. Clear URL Structure

Use clean, descriptive URLs that include relevant keywords. For example, yourdomain.com/course-name instead of complex query strings. Configure permalinks in WordPress settings to use the post name structure.

2. XML Sitemap Creation

Create and submit an XML sitemap to search engines using plugins like Yoast SEO or All in One SEO Pack. Regularly update the sitemap to reflect new courses and content.

3. Robots.txt Optimization

Configure your robots.txt file to prevent indexing of duplicate or irrelevant pages, such as admin pages or staging environments. Ensure search engines can crawl your important course content.

Enhancing User Experience and Accessibility

1. Structured Data Markup

Implement schema markup for courses, reviews, and instructors to enhance search result listings. Use plugins like Schema & Structured Data for WP & AMP to add structured data easily.

2. Navigation and Internal Linking

Create a logical site hierarchy with clear navigation menus. Use internal links to connect related courses and resources, helping both users and search engines discover your content.

3. Accessibility Compliance

Ensure your site meets accessibility standards by using semantic HTML, providing alt text for images, and ensuring keyboard navigation. Accessibility improves user experience and can positively influence SEO.

Monitoring and Maintaining SEO Health

1. Use SEO Audit Tools

Regularly audit your site with tools like Google Search Console and SEMrush. Monitor crawl errors, index status, and keyword performance to identify and fix issues promptly.

2. Keep Plugins and Themes Updated

Regularly update your WordPress core, themes, and plugins to ensure compatibility, security, and optimal SEO performance.

Conclusion

Implementing robust technical SEO practices is essential for the success of your online course platform. By optimizing site speed, structure, security, and user experience, you can improve your search engine rankings and attract more students to your courses. Regular monitoring and updates will ensure your site remains optimized as search engine algorithms evolve.